Probably Standing Somewhere In The Rain Poem by Mark Nichols

Probably Standing Somewhere In The Rain



You and I
Had a good thing going
Could have gone
On and on

I don't know why it had to end
When it could have been
Like a holiday
Now you're probably standing somewhere in the rain

You and I
Tripped into each other
Dorm room window came
Heaven
All our inhibitions
Screaming high and dry

I don't know why it couldn't have been
What I was to you?
What you were to them
Now you're probably standin' somewhere in the rain
